Building Siding Installation in West Hartford, CT
Building siding installation services involve attaching exterior cladding to a property’s structure to enhance its appearance and protect it from weather elements.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ing worn or damaged siding, upgrading to more durable materials, or adding new siding to newly constructed homes. Homeowners typically seek this service to improve curb appeal, increase energy efficiency, or address issues caused by aging or deteriorating siding materials.
Property owners should consider factors such as the types of siding materials available, including vinyl, fiber cement, wood, or metal, as well as the overall style and maintenance requirements. It is also important to understand the scope of the project, including whether existing siding needs removal or preparation, and how the new siding will complement the property's architecture. Asking questions about durability, installation process, and material options can help ensure the project aligns with the homeowner’s goals and property needs.

Common Building Siding Installation Jobs
Vinyl siding installation - enhances curb appeal with durable, low-maintenance materials.
Wood siding replacement - restores the natural look of traditional home exteriors.
Fiber cement siding - provides weather-resistant protection for long-lasting performance.
Metal siding installation - offers a modern appearance with increased impact resistance.
Insulated siding upgrades - improve energy efficiency and reduce heating and cooling costs.
Siding repair services - address damage from storms, rot, or pests to maintain property value.
Building Siding Installation Questions
What types of siding materials are available for installation? Common options include vinyl, fiber cement, wood, and metal siding, each offering different styles and durability levels suitable for various property types.
How does siding installation improve property appearance? Properly installed siding enhances curb appeal by providing a clean, updated look and can complement the architectural style of the building.
What should property owners consider before choosing siding? Factors include the local climate, maintenance requirements, aesthetic preferences, and the existing structure's compatibility with different siding types.
Is it necessary to remove old siding before new installation? In most cases, existing siding is removed to ensure a proper fit and finish, but some systems can be installed over existing materials if suitable.
